Abstract

The receiver converts digital signals into traffic information using a table. The signals from the decoder are fed via a data link to a navigation system with a route data memory. The navigation system contains the table and generates the traffic information. The navigation system converts the traffic information into acoustic form via a speech memory and can output the traffic information in visual form. The information is recorded in map section form. The navigation system feeds the traffic information into the planned route and can store at least some of the digital signals.

Dabei ist eine Anpassung z.B. an einen geänderten Standard nicht möglich.The traffic information is known in the technical field under the name TMC (traffic message channel). Problems of such a radio receiver exist with regard to adapting or changing the table for the underlying standards and the data used for the encoding and decoding of the digital signals. Among them are i.w. Understand location codes and standard texts. A radio receiver as a radio signal receiver of the type mentioned is known from DE-OS 35 36 820, which itself contains the location codes and standard texts in a read-only memory and which deciphers the transmitted codes and forms speech information therefrom. An adjustment is e.g. to a changed standard not possible.

Auch die Verbindung fremdsprachlicher Texte zur Wiedergabe der Verkehrsinformationen läßt sich durch Verwendung einer entsprechend ausgebildeten Tabelle im Navigationssystem realisieren.The traffic information is now reproduced using the navigation system. Since this contains the route data memory, the table required for converting the digital signals can also be stored in it. Adjustments and changes can easily be made in connection with corresponding modifications of the navigation system by using a new route data memory with a correspondingly changed table for the TMC information. On the other hand, the necessary adaptation for the RDS / TMC information can be done at the same time when changing the place names. The connection of foreign language texts for the reproduction of the traffic information can also be realized by using a correspondingly designed table in the navigation system.

Da der Routendatenspeicher neben den Ortsinformationen auch die sonstigen Daten enthält, die für die Ausgabe der Verkehrsinformationen erforderlich sind, wie Standardtexte, Richtungsinformationen und dgl., ist die gesamte Wiedergabe der Verkehrsinformation mit Ausnahme der Decodierung des RDS-Signals vom Rundfunkempfänger auf das Navigationssystem verlagert. Die Ausgabe dieser Information erfolgt mit Hilfe des Navigationssystems.Since the route data memory contains not only the location information but also the other data which are required for outputting the traffic information, such as standard texts, directional information and the like, the entire reproduction of the traffic information, with the exception of the decoding of the RDS signal, has been shifted from the radio receiver to the navigation system. This information is output using the navigation system.

Die Ausgabe kann in Form einer akustischen Information, z.B. mit Hilfe des Sprachausgabe-Systems des Navigationssystems oder aber auch optisch z.B. in dem auf dem Bildschirm dargestellten Kartenausschnitt erfolgen.The output can take the form of acoustic information, e.g. with the help of the speech system of the navigation system or optically e.g. in the map section shown on the screen.

Ferner können durch die Verbindung TMC-Rundfunkempfänger/Navigationssystem aus dem gesamten Meldungsumfang automatisch nur diejenigen Meldungen angezeigt werden, die auf der gewählten Fahrtroute liegen.Furthermore, the TMC radio receiver / navigation system connection can automatically only display those messages from the entire range of messages that are on the selected route.

Ist keine Route vorgewählt, kann das Navigationssystem zumindest einen eingeschränkten Zielkorridor festlegen (errechnet aus der Position der befahrenen Straße und der bisherigen Fahrtrichtung), in dem der Fahrer auf Verkehrsstörungen hingewiesen wird. In beiden Fällen entfällt eine aufwendige Eingabeprozedur zur selektiven Meldungsauswahl.If no route has been preselected, the navigation system can define at least one restricted destination corridor (calculated from the position of the road traveled and the previous direction of travel) in which the driver is informed of traffic disruptions. In both cases, there is no need for a complex input procedure for selective message selection.
